Graduation Counselor II
Job Description
TITLE: Graduation Counselor IIJOB CODE: 3620
EFFECTIVE DATE:
FLSA STATUS: NE
EEO6 CODE: 3 = Professional/Non-faculty
GRADE: Pay Grade 8
PAY PLAN: Annually
minimum 28,440.00
midpoint 36,120.00
maximum 43,800.00
PURPOSE: To provide professional knowledge, advice and counseling skills regarding the institutional student graduation process. Responsible for supervision and counseling and for all aspects of routine and non-routine graduation policy and procedure requirements.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Supervise the processing of all undergraduate degree plans and applications for graduation. Counsels' students regarding graduation requirements, deficiencies in grade points and a variety of other problems. Determines whether degree requirements are fulfilled for graduation as well as verifying that candidates meet designated honors requirements. Distribute permits for early Registration to qualifying seniors. Informs Deans and departments on interpretation, requirements, substitutions and waivers of particular degree plan activities. Remain abreast of changing state regulations concerning degree plans. Manages computerized degree audit system and updates main file. Composes correspondence of a complex nature, orders and inspects diplomas. Assists in arranging undergraduate commencement exercises. Prepares reports and survey questionnaires. Performs related duties as required.
